If it is like Paralels, you can use Windows apps as if they were on
the Mac and running natively. Note: Speech isn't available from Mac OS
X for Windows Apps.

I didn't try to use Unity in Fusion until just now. I have to say
that it works really great. I've noticed that VO gets a little
chatty when I'm on the Windows start menu, but other than that I am
astounded that Unity in Fusion works as well as it does and is as
accessible as it is. I was getting annoyed with having to move
back and forth to Fusion to use Firefox and Chatzilla, but I am
very happy now that I can command tab to those applications.
